Well Chuck just finished the build of his adventure bike, and you know I can't let Chuck go out and have fun without me, so I needed a adventure bike too.  Chuck tried to convince me that I should build my own adventure bike, but anyone who knows me, knows that I am not mechanically inclined.  Next I had Chuck on the hunt to find a used bike, but the problem was everything he could find was too big for me.

So then I started searching for the perfect bike.  I looked at Felt, Specialized, Giant, Trek and Cannondale.  When it came down to it, I was torn between the Trek and the Cannondale.  I really liked that the Trek had tubeless ready wheels, but the Cannondale have Ultegra components verses 105 on the Trek. 

One minute I was sure that I was going with the Trek, and the next minute, I was back to thinking Cannondale.  When it came down to the line though, the Cannondale SuperX won.  I chose the SuperX because it came a 44 which was the size I needed.  The smallest Trek they make is a 50, so it was going to be too big. 

So the Adventure bike is the first Cannondale I have ever owned, I will be putting it to the test, gravel racing and cyclocross racing on it.

I ordered the bike and it was going to take a week to arrive, it did, but it arrived with missing brake parts, so it took another week to get the brake parts in. Once they arrived, Matt at the Cyclery got it put together and fitted for me.
